Default anyone familiar with 2005+ grand cherokee computers?

my wife has a 2005 grand cherokee with a pathetic V6, and i'm thinking about putting my 6.0 and a 65e in it when i get her another car.

what i'm wondering about the newer jeeps is: does the BCM, etc communicate with the PCM to operate properly, or can i just graft in an LS1 PCM without messing up the rest of the vehicle's operation?(other than broken drivetrain parts)

the plan is to get rid of the ABS and anti-theft. the only modules i'm worried about are the BCM, door modules, info module(temp, compass).

the keyless entry seems like too much of a pain in the *** to bother with, and i dont have a sunroof, adjustable pedals, heated seats or anything like that. i'll probably fabricate an instrument cluster, so i'm not worried about that either. i'll have to get creative with an odometer too unless i can get an aftermarket speedo with a programmable ODO.
